With Bio::POD, you may add custom annotation to a gene.
First, start by selecting the region* where you wish to add the annotation.

Second, right-click (or Ctrl+click) the selected sequence and click "Create Annotation...". A "Create Annotation" window will appear. An example is shown here:

You may select a currently existing Annotation Type or create your own simply by typing it into the Type box. Keep in mind that all annotation of the same type will appear in the same color and share the same options for the PAR algorithm.
Once you are done adding your custom annotation information, click "Add". The annotation will appear as in this example:

If you created a new Annotation Type, you may wish to modify the default annotation options available by clicking "Options > Annotation Options..." and selecting the new type from the drop-down box. More information on annotation can be found in Understanding Annotation.
